Output e27511c68a037bc68d4b9d0b51bfcd9eb5d4c6ea0f40e2a80cedfd070479da5d:1

value
86436903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d3c85b73057e101329000743a78ab55295bd982 OP_EQUAL
address
32u1DChWpQDfAmtWh5WLat4sVcbMnDjucR
transaction
e27511c68a037bc68d4b9d0b51bfcd9eb5d4c6ea0f40e2a80cedfd070479da5d
spent
true